When the temperature drops, it’s time for a beautifully cosy new layer.

Boiled wool is perfect for cool weather — warm, structured and surprisingly forgiving to sew. The raw edges don’t fray, making it ideal for clean, modern finishes. That said, there are a few clever techniques that make all the difference.

Join Megan McKee-Griffith for this focused 4-hour workshop and learn how to confidently sew with boiled wool while creating your own jacket using either the Tessuti Verona Jacket or Tessuti Berlin Jacket pattern.

Perfect for intermediate to advanced sewists ready to tackle outerwear with expert guidance.
